The Cash Engine: Fueling the Data Center Boom
The backbone of GE Vernova’s impressive valuation comes from its Power sector, particularly the gas turbine division. As the transition toward renewable energy continues, challenges remain due to the natural variability of sources like wind and solar energy. Data centers operated by major tech companies demand a consistent, 24/7 power supply, creating a hefty need for reliable energy solutions.
This increasing demand has generated a robust market environment, particularly as we approach late 2025. Recent financial reports from GE Vernova reveal the intensity of this buying wave:
Order Surge: Organic orders in the Power sector rose by 77% in Q4, signaling robust customer interest.
Backlog Growth: The company’s gas turbine backlog soared from 62 gigawatts (GW) to 83 GW in a single quarter, with targets set for 100 GW by the close of 2026.
Capacity Expansion: In response to this surging demand, GE Vernova is increasing its production capabilities, aiming for a target of 20 GW in turbine output annually by mid-2026.
Utilities are not just planning for the present; many are securing manufacturing slots well into the future. A strategic partnership was established with Xcel Energy, ensuring hardware supply for the upcoming decade. Furthermore, agreements with firms like Maxim Power indicate a strong intent among power producers to preemptively secure capacity. Enhanced efficiency upgrades, such as those recently completed at the UK’s Coryton Power Plant, show the company's commitment to driving down fuel consumption while boosting power generation.
Plugging In: The $5.3 Billion Bet on Transformers
While generating electricity represents just one aspect of the challenge, effective distribution is equally crucial. GE Vernova's Electrification division has emerged as a rapidly growing part of its enterprise, enjoying a remarkable 36% growth in Q4, much needed to upgrade aging electrical grid infrastructures that support AI data centers and electric vehicles.
A significant move was made with the $5.3 billion acquisition of the remaining 50% stake in Prolec GE, finalized in February 2026. This strategic decision offers multiple advantages:
Supply Chain Control: GE Vernova now has complete oversight over a major transformer manufacturing operation.
Addressing Shortages: Currently, transformers represent a critical bottleneck in the electrical supply process, with production timelines extending into years.
Tailored Solutions for Data Centers: Prolec GE's specialized product lines align with the power requirements of contemporary AI infrastructures.
The company is also working to enhance margins by integrating software solutions with its physical products. With the introduction of GridBeats, an automated software suite, utilities can operate substations with greater efficiency. The combination of hardware and software contributed to a stellar margin of 17.1% in the Electrification segment last quarter.
Profit Over Volume: Converting Headwinds into Dividends
Although the Power and Electrification sectors are thriving, GE Vernova's Wind segment has faced its challenges, with a reported EBITDA loss in 2025 primarily due to regulatory hurdles impacting offshore wind projects.
Nonetheless, investors remain optimistic, largely because of the management's commitment to maintaining fiscal discipline. Instead of pursuing unprofitable rapid growth, the focus has shifted to profitable projects, even within the Wind segment. Positive indicators have begun to show:
Repowering Success: In 2025, GE Vernova secured substantial orders for repowering projects within the U.S. onshore market.
The Logic: Repowering involves upgrading existing wind turbines rather than constructing entirely new structures, proving to be quicker, more efficient, and cost-effective.
Thanks to significant cash flow from gas and grid operations, the difficulties in the wind segment have not impeded overall financial health. GE Vernova achieved an impressive $3.7 billion in Free Cash Flow in 2025, a remarkable increase from the previous year. This financial growth empowered the Board of Directors to undertake several shareholder-friendly initiatives:
Dividend Increase: The quarterly dividend was raised to 50 cents per share, amounting to an annualized total of $2.00.
Share Buybacks: The company authorized a new $10 billion share repurchase program.
These decisions reflect management’s confidence in sustaining strong cash flows, regardless of potential fluctuations in the wind sector.
Pricing the Supercycle: Is the Premium Worth It?
Currently, GE Vernova operates at a premium valuation of around 45 times its trailing earnings. While this may seem exorbitant for a conventional industrial entity, the market’s expectations are heightened by a record $150 billion backlog, ensuring a steady flow of revenue for the foreseeable future, even amidst economic unpredictability.
The narrative surrounding the AI trade has transformed. Initially focused on semiconductors and chips, it has now shifted to the essential infrastructure necessary to support them. With Prolec GE's integration and its leading role in gas power, GE Vernova fortifies its position within this second phase of development. Despite challenges, the growing demand for electricity indicates that GE Vernova’s future momentum is rooted in essential realities rather than mere speculation.
